#9bd171 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9bd171 is composed of 60.8% red, 82% green and 44.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 25.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 45.9%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 93.8 degrees, a saturation of 51.1% and a lightness of 63.1%. #9bd171 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ffe2 with #37a300. Closest websafe color is: #99cc66.

#9bd171 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#9bd171 has RGB values of R:155, G:209, B:113 and CMYK values of C:0.26, M:0, Y:0.46,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 10211697.

Hex triplet 9bd171 #9bd171
RGB Decimal 155, 209, 113 rgb(155,209,113)
RGB Percent 60.8, 82, 44.3 rgb(60.8%,82%,44.3%)
CMYK 26, 0, 46, 18
HSL 93.8°, 51.1, 63.1 hsl(93.8,51.1%,63.1%)
HSV (or HSB) 93.8°, 45.9, 82
Web Safe 99cc66 #99cc66
CIE-LAB 78.322, -34.072, 41.932
XYZ 39.298, 53.761, 23.928
xyY 0.336, 0.46, 53.761
CIE-LCH 78.322, 54.029, 129.096
CIE-LUV 78.322, -26.996, 60.094
Hunter-Lab 73.322, -32.644, 31.976
Binary 10011011, 11010001, 01110001

Shades and Tints of #9bd171

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040602 is the darkest color, while #f9fcf6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#9bd171

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a0a69c is the less saturated color, while #96fc46 is the most saturated one.
